I am a Chinese living in Canada who just went through the sponsorship process for my beautiful and lovely Peruvian wife.
Reading through some of the posts here concerning others who have applied for the visa through the Lima embassy, we were initially scared that this can take up to a year. Thankfully, this all passed within 5 months, and beat all of our expectations! This is the fastest approval process I have EVER heard of!
This was our timeline:
1. May 2011-Submit for Sponsor approval
2. June 2011-Sponsor Approved, Application Sent to Lima
3. November 2011-Spouse approved, no interview, etc required!!
It was that fast. My wife and I were jumping with joy because we had anticipated the worst outcome on the website that said 12 months.
This was our background:
Both my wife and I are in our early twenties, with me a couple years older than she is. I met her in early 2010 and we both fell in love since the very beginning
. I went back and forth a number of times as often as I could, traveled with her all over the country, and we got engaged in late 2010 and happily married by April 2011! Right afterwards I started the visa process and that was that!
I don't know why some people take so much longer but here are some of my thoughts why it took less time for us:
1. We were both young and unmarried before
2. We could tell a very logical and coherent story from when we met and each step of our relationship
3. We were able to organize very well a presentation that documented our love since the beginning
4. We were able to present every proof there was, including interaction between our families
